Output 66b676c2a3354139ee63543a2714836bf8edd59c6a80cd2b778d5fc9fe6f490e:56

value
6155803
script pubkey
OP_0 OP_PUSHBYTES_20 935bf8f7bcbbf7696b46de7bbffcaa06e1a7c4bf
address
bc1qjddl3aauh0mkj66xmeamll92qms6039ltlvfg8
transaction
66b676c2a3354139ee63543a2714836bf8edd59c6a80cd2b778d5fc9fe6f490e
spent
false

8 Sat Ranges